#1988e8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1988e8 is composed of 9.8% red, 53.3% green and 91%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 89.2% cyan, 41.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 9% black. It has a hue angle of 207.8 degrees, a saturation of 81.8% and a lightness of 50.4%. #1988e8 color hex could be obtained by blending #32ffff with #0011d1.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

#1988e8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1988e8 has RGB values of R:25, G:136, B:232 and CMYK values of C:0.89, M:0.41, Y:0,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 1673448.
